About Linden Hall High School

We are a small private junior and senior high school near Fukuoka, Japan that offers a rigorous academic program and exceptional cultural education opportunities.
While we are recognized by Japan’s Ministry of Education, Culture, Sport, and Science as an Article 1 school, we provide an English immersion programme and IB DP.
Our students have the option to obtain both a Japanese high school diploma and an International Baccalaureate diploma in English, meaning that they graduate English-Japanese bilingual and, sometimes, trilingual.
While our students are predominantly Japanese, we have been attracting more and more international students in the past few years.
Our instructional team is highly multinational, and about half are Japanese, while the other half is from nearly every continent around the world.
While the majority of our students are day students, we have the dormitory facilities to provide full room and board for those who want it.
Recent university acceptances have included the University of Cambridge, Imperial University, Durham University, UBC, University of Melbourne, Keio University and Waseda University.
